Alphabet and Character.AI Reach Confidential Settlement in Florida Teen Suicide Lawsuit

The confidential deal awaits court approval, underscoring mounting legal tests over AI chatbots’ liability for harm to minors.

Overview

  • The agreement was reached before the trial began, according to court filings.
  • The settlement’s terms were not disclosed and require judicial approval.
  • The 2024 complaint alleges a Character.AI bot encouraged 14-year-old Sewell Setzer to take his life and posed as a licensed therapist and adult partner.
  • Character.AI’s founders previously worked at Google, and the suit cited licensing ties to name Alphabet, while Google says it did not help develop the model.
  • Court records note prior confidential resolutions in Colorado, New York and Texas, indicating a broader pattern of settlements in similar cases.
